The BR-USCAD DS Module is a computer-assisted detection and diagnosis software based on a deep learning algorithm. This retrospective, fully-crossed, multi-reader, multi-case (MRMC) study aims to compare the performances of readers without and with the aid of the Breast Ultrasound Image Reviewed with Assistance of Computer-Assisted Detection and Diagnosis System (BR-USCAD DS) in interpreting breast ultrasound images of lesions.

628 cases were randomly split into study datasets A and B. Each dataset had 314 cases. For each session, sub-datasets A and B were randomized within the group. Then, a reader read each sub-dataset either unaided or aided by the BU-CAD system.
Six hundred and twenty-eight cases were randomized and split into two groups (A and B) with the same number of cases (314) in each group. Sixteen readers were randomized and split into two groups (X and Y) with the same number of readers (8) in each group.
